If you don't know, MND is caused when certain cells within the brain and spinal chord stop working, affecting a persons ability to control everyday muscular activities such as gripping, walking, speaking, swallowing and even breathing. Ultimately, the condition progresses to the point theses tasks becone impossible.
Unfortunately, I have seen first hand the severity of the disease, and have been stunned at just how quickly a fit and healthy person can deteriorate to the point of needing constant care. I have also seen first hand the stress and anguish this disease can force a persons loved ones to endure.
There is currently no known cause and. worse still there is no known cure.
The Motor Neurone Disease (MND) Association is the only national organisation in England, Wales and Northern Ireland dedicated to the support of people with MND and those who care for them. Their mission is to fund and promote research to bring about an end to MND, and until then do all that they can to enable everyone with MND to receive the best care, achieve the highest quality of life possible, and die with dignity whilst supporting the families and carers of people with MND.
